I started working on icp-scout - an AI assistant that helps find potential B2B customers.
The idea behind the project is simple: instead of a salesperson spending hours searching for companies, opening different websites, and collecting information manually, the assistant should handle this routine work. The goal is not just to provide a list of companies, but to explain why each company could be a good fit and why now might be the right time to contact them.
Right now, I’m working on the basic project architecture and thinking about how to make AI results more reliable. The biggest challenge with systems like this is that AI can confidently generate information that is not true. That’s why it is important that every important statement can be verified and has a clear source.
Next, I plan to connect public company data sources, build the first analysis pipeline, and test it with real examples.
